It doesn't take long to master it with filler alone. Hold the filler loosely between fingers 2 and 3 or 3 and 4 (assuming thumb is no1)
Then from underneath press the tip of your thumb firmly on the rod and drive it through your fingers release the thumb pressure slightly, slide thumb back up the rod and repeat. Sit down in front of the tv and practice away. Soon becomes easier. If the Chinese can use chopsticks feeding a tig filler is kids play in comparison.
